    • Disposable in-the-ear monitoring instrument using a flexible earmold and casing, and method of manufacture

    • A disposable in-the-ear monitoring instrument includes a monitoring assembly for monitoring one or more vital health signs of a user, a transmitter assembly for transmitting the monitored vital health signs to a remote receiving unit, and a battery which is sealed within the monitoring instrument for energizing the assemblies. The assemblies and battery are mounted on a flexible printed circuit which is disposed in a flexible, cylindrical casing. And the casing itself is mounted in an earmold made of soft and compliant material, with conical fins extending from an outer surface of the earmold so that the earmold and monitoring circuitry may be easily deformed to comfortably fit a user. The disposable in-the-ear monitoring instrument is of a design having minimal components, and thus is easy to assemble on an automated basis. The automated assembly of the in-the-ear monitoring instrument and its minimal design reduces cost and allows for the disposability of the monitoring instrument.
    • 一次性耳内监测仪器包括用于监测用户的一个或多个重要健康标志的监测组件,用于将监测到的重要健康标志传送到远程接收单元的发射器组件和密封在监测器内的电池 用于激励组件的仪器。 组件和电池安装在设置在柔性圆柱形壳体中的柔性印刷电路上。 并且套管本身安装在由柔软且顺从的材料制成的电动工具中,其具有从电动工具的外表面延伸的锥形翅片,使得电动工具和监控电路可以容易地变形以舒适地适合使用者。 一次性耳内监测仪器具有最小部件的设计,因此易于在自动化基础上组装。 耳内监测仪器的自动组装及其最小设计降低了成本,并允许监测仪器的可处理性。

    • Pulse oximetry methods and apparatus for use within an auditory canal

    • Methods and apparatus for detecting oxygen saturation levels in blood from within an auditory canal of a living being proximal to a tympanic membrane are disclosed. The auditory canal is lined with tissue and includes a proximal bend and a distal bend located between the proximal bend and the tympanic membrane. Oxygen levels are detected by emitting one or more wavelengths of light into a first position on the tissue of the auditory canal in a first region defined by the distal bend and the tympanic membrane. The wavelengths of light are then sensed at a second position on the tissue of the auditory canal in the first region. A blood oxygen saturation level and/or pulse rate is then calculated responsive to intensity information corresponding to the wavelengths of light detected at the second position.
    • 公开了一种用于检测血液中邻近鼓膜内的生物体内的血液中氧饱和度水平的方法和装置。 耳道内衬有组织,包括近端弯曲部和位于近端弯曲部和鼓膜之间的远端弯曲部。 通过在由远端弯曲部和鼓膜限定的第一区域中将一个或多个波长的光发射到耳道组织上的第一位置来检测氧水平。 然后在第一区域的听觉管的组织上的第二位置处感测光的波长。 然后响应于对应于在第二位置处检测到的光的波长的强度信息来计算血氧饱和度和/或脉搏率。

    • Disposable hearing aid with integral power source

    • A hearing aid includes a microphone, signal processing circuitry, receiver and integral battery all mounted in a casing. The battery may be a metal-air device. The battery may be activated by removing a tape which blocks air holes on the battery or, if the battery is sealed into the hearing aid, air-vent holes on the hearing aid. The hearing aid may also include an air-blocking mechanism which is activated when the hearing aid is inserted in the user's ear and deactivated when the hearing aid is removed. The assembled hearing aid may also be packaged in non-permeable packaging material to extinguish battery activity. The hearing aid may also include an electronic switch which monitors the battery potential to disconnect the battery from the hearing aid electronics when the battery is deprived of oxygen and which connects the battery to the electronics when oxygen is provided to the battery. In one embodiment of the invention, the integral battery is a rechargeable battery which is recharged via external contacts. In another embodiment, the battery is recharged using an induced alternating current potential which is rectified before being applied to the battery.
    • 助听器包括麦克风,信号处理电路,接收器和全部安装在壳体中的整体电池。 电池可以是金属空气装置。 可以通过去除阻挡电池上的空气孔的磁带来激活电池,或者如果电池被密封到助听器中,则助听器上的通气孔。 助听器还可以包括空气阻塞机构,当助听器插入使用者的耳朵时被激活,并且当助听器被移除时停用。 组装的助听器也可以包装在不可渗透的包装材料中以扑灭电池活动。 助听器还可以包括电子开关,其在电池被剥夺氧气时监测电池电位以将电池与助听器电子设备断开,并且当向电池提供氧气时,该开关将电池连接到电子设备。 在本发明的一个实施例中,整体电池是通过外部触点再充电的可再充电电池。 在另一个实施例中,使用在施加到电池之前被整流的感应交流电位对电池进行再充电。
